ORLANDO, Fla. 01-23-2008 — Wyndham Vacation Ownership, the worlds largest vacation ownership company and a member of the Wyndham Worldwide family of companies (NYSE: WYN), today announced the acquisition of The Royal Garden Hotel and Spa in Waikiki, Hawaii from The Royal Hotel & Spa, LLC. Terms of the deal were not disclosed. The 140-room hotel will remain operating until renovations begin, which is anticipated to occur in November 2008. Once renovations are complete, the property will operate within the companys FairShare Plus by Wyndham resort portfolio.
Through a two-phase conversion process, the hotel will be converted to a mix of beautifully appointed studio, one- and two-bedroom units. The vacation ownership resort amenities will include a swimming pool and sauna, restaurants and fitness center. Located along the Ala Wai waterway, the property is just blocks from Waikiki Beach and is conveniently located near the areas shopping, fine dining, golf courses and nightlife. The property is also located in close proximity to the Waikiki Beach Walk complex, the largest re-development project in the citys history.

The new property will complement Wyndham Vacation Ownerships existing resorts in Hawaii, including Wyndham Waikiki Beach Walk on Oahu; Wyndham Kona Hawaiian Resort, Wyndham Mauna Loa Village, Wyndham Royal Sea Cliff and WorldMark Kona on the Big Island; Wyndham Bali Hai Villas, Wyndham Ka ‘Eo Kai, Wyndham Makai Club and Cottages, Wyndham Shearwater, WorldMark Kapaa Shore and Wyndham Kauai Beach Villas on Kauai; and WorldMark Kihei and WorldMark Valley Isle on Maui.
